This season features an addition of 1v1s as well as an enhanced update to the league featuring Last Chance Qualifiers and an expansion of World Championship teams from 16 to 20. Esports World Cup is an annual global tournament, crowning the best esports club in the world and rewarding them with the biggest prizes in the industry. It consists of two online qualification splits in several regions, with teams earning points towards qualifying for midseason tournaments known as Majors and the Rocket League World Championship, both of which are held as LAN.
